The BMW X3 (2005-10) 5DR SUV 2.0D 150 M SPORT 6SPD is a popular choice in the UK's used car market, particularly appealing to those looking for a versatile family SUV or a comfortable vehicle for daily commuting. As an SUV, it provides a higher driving position and ample space for passengers and luggage, making it suitable for family outings, outdoor adventures, or everyday city driving. Its contemporary M Sport trim adds sporty styling and a more dynamic driving experience, setting it apart from many rivals in its class. Notably, the mycarcheck.com data reveals a substantial interest in this model, with over 1,175 lookups and nearly 500 different VINs, indicating steady popularity. The average recorded mileage of around 124,000 miles and an average of six previous owners suggest that these vehicles are well-traveled but tend to keep their value, with a typical private sale valuation of about £2,500.
